Pharmacy Technician Salary in Missouri Cities

Here is salary information for pharmacy technicians across cities in Missouri:

 CitySalary HourlySalary Yearly
1.Kansas city$17.30$33,895
2.St. Louis$16.59$32,505
3.Springfield$22.28$43,645
4.Columbia$16.06$31,473
5.Independence$16.09$31,527
6.Lees Summit$15.57$30,513
7.O’Fallon$18.80$36,823
8.Earth City$19.33$37,867
9.St. Charles$16.45$32,225
10.St. Peters$15.63$30,629
11.Blue Springs$16.12$31,582
12.Florissant$14.60$28,601
13.Joplin$13.97$27,377
14.Chesterfield$16.66$32,633
15.Jefferson City$15.39$30,155
16.Wentzville$14.76$28,925
17.Cape Girardeau$14.14$27,699
18.Oakville$17.21$33,723
19.Wildwood$11.23$22,000
20.University City$16.53$32,390
21.Liberty$16.43$32,193
22.Ballwin$15.59$30,548
23.Raytown$14.66$28,717
24.Mehlville$16.19$31,725
25.Kirkwood$17.05$33,396
26.Gladstone$15.54$30,444
27.Maryland Heights$18.44$36,125
28.Hazelwood$10.67$20,909
29.Grandview$16.49$32,314
30.Belton$13.04$25,538
Salaries of pharmacy technicians across cities of Missouri.

Skill-based Pharmacy Technician Salary in Missouri

There are certain skills that influence the salary of pharmacy technicians in Missouri, they include:

  • Root Cause Analysis; +58.93%
  • Aseptic Technique; +21.64%
  • Infusion Experience; +17.70%
  • Medical Terminology; +17.42%
  • Hospital Experience; +12.54%.

Experience-based Pharmacy Technician Salary in Missouri

The level of experience is a determinant of the pharmacy technician salary in Missouri. An entry-level pharmacy technician in Missouri with less than one year of experience earns approximately $30,306, whereas one with 10 or more years of experience makes about $37,623.

Pharmacy Technician Salary and Job Outlook in Missouri

The future of employment and growth for pharmacy technicians is bright. The State of Missouri has a population of 6 million with 10,200 pharmacy technicians employed in 2020.

Employment for pharm techs in Missouri is expected to rise to 10,610 by 2030, representing an annual gain of 770 new employments.  

Missouri will expect a 4.02% increase in employment from 2020 to 2030.
